To thrive as a Remote Content Creator, you need strong writing, editing, and storytelling abilities, as well as proficiency in digital content formats. Familiarity with content management systems (CMS), SEO tools, and graphic or video editing software is often required, and certifications in digital marketing or content strategy can be advantageous. Excellent time management, communication, and self-motivation are crucial for succeeding in a remote environment. These skills enable remote content creators to produce high-quality, engaging content on deadline and collaborate effectively with distributed teams.
A Remote Content Creator is responsible for producing digital content such as articles, videos, graphics, or social media posts from a remote location. They collaborate with teams or clients online to develop engaging content that aligns with a brand’s goals. This role often requires creativity, strong communication skills, and proficiency in various content creation tools. Remote Content Creators may work as freelancers, contractors, or full-time employees.
A typical workday for a Remote Content Creator often involves researching topic ideas, creating written, visual, or multimedia content, reviewing and editing drafts, and coordinating with editors or marketing teams via virtual platforms. Many remote content creators use project management and communication tools to track progress and collaborate with colleagues across different time zones. While the daily schedule can be flexible, meeting deadlines and maintaining consistent output are core expectations. Routine feedback sessions and performance reviews help ensure continual growth and alignment with brand goals. This structure allows for independence as well as frequent collaboration and skill development.

About BSNC Government Services, LLC
BSNC Government Services is a wholly owned holding company of Bering Straits Native Corporation, established to oversee and support BSNC’s subsidiaries that provide a broad range of services to federal, state, and local government clients. These subsidiaries specialize in areas such as facilities management, security, logistics, construction, environmental services, technology, and professional support. By aligning these operations under a single umbrella, BSNC Government Services ensures strategic coordination, regulatory compliance, and operational excellence across its government contracting portfolio, advancing BSNC’s mission to create sustainable value for its shareholders.
